Veranda waterproofing services involve applying specialized barriers and sealants to outdoor structures such as decks, porches, and verandas to prevent water infiltration. This process typically includes inspecting the existing surface, repairing any damage, and then installing waterproof coatings or membranes that create a protective layer. The goal is to keep water from seeping into the underlying materials, which can cause deterioration, mold growth, and structural issues over time. This service helps address common problems related to water damage and moisture intrusion. Without adequate waterproofing, rain, snow, and humidity can lead to wood rot, warping, and weakening of the veranda or deck structure. Water infiltration can also cause staining, mold, and mildew growth, which not only damages the property but can also pose health risks. Veranda waterproofing provides a preventative measure, protecting outdoor living spaces from the elements and reducing the likelihood of costly repairs in the future.

The overview below groups typical Veranda Waterproofing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or waterproofing fixes usually range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, but prices can vary depending on the specific issue and location.

Surface Coatings - applying waterproof coatings to decks or basements gener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ger projects or those with extensive surface areas tend to push costs toward the higher end of this range.

Full Waterproofing Systems - complete waterproofing installations for basements or foundations often range from $4,000 to $8,000. Most projects fall into this range, though more complex or larger-scale jobs can exceed $10,000.

Full Replacement - replacing old or damaged waterproofing systems can typically cost $10,000 to $20,000 or more. These larger projects are less common but necessary for significant foundation or structural issues.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is veranda waterproofing? Veranda waterproofing involves applying protective coatings or membranes to prevent water from penetrating the surface, helping to keep the area dry and protected from water damage.

Why should I consider waterproofing my veranda? Waterproofing can help prevent issues like water leaks, structural damage, and mold growth, extending the lifespan of the veranda and maintaining its appearance.

What types of waterproofing services are available for verandas? Local contractors offer various options such as membrane application, sealant coatings, and waterproof paint to suit different veranda materials and conditions.

How do local service providers determine the best waterproofing solution? They assess the veranda’s material, existing condition, and exposure to water to recommend the most effective waterproofing method for the specific area.

Can waterproofing be done on all types of verandas? Most verandas can be waterproofed, but the suitability depends on the material and current condition; a local contractor can evaluate and advise accordingly.
